    why did you wear gloves towards the end of the video? to stop the dirt getting into the handle?

    • @siouxsettewerks
      @siouxsettewerks 7 років тому

      Because shop bought "boiled" linseed oil isn't boiled anymore, but instead has added metal salts as "driers" to help it polymerize faster..
      Some of those salts aren't exactly good for your health, and can relatively easily cross the skin barrier, I don't know if it's still the case but, lead salts where commonly used for example...

    • @ctantep
      @ctantep 7 років тому

      siouxsettewerks
      he was wearing the gloves before he was handling the linseed oil, but that could well be the reason why.
      generally, in the UK, we don't have lead in anything if it can be avoided, but yeah, there is definitely added goodies to help it dry faster these days.
